Bouar (BOP) to Honolulu (HNL)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Bouar Airport (BOP) in Bouar, Central African Republic to Daniel K Inouye International Airport (HNL) in Honolulu, United States is 16,901 kilometers (10,502 miles / 9,126 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 21h, flying north northwest at a heading of 347°.

This is an ultra-long-haul route, one of the longest in aviation. It requires wide-body aircraft with extended range capability such as the Airbus A350-900ULR or Boeing 777-200LR. Passengers should prepare for an extended flight with multiple meal services.

This is an international route connecting Central African Republic with United States. It is an intercontinental flight between Africa and North America.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 06:11 in Bouar, it's 19:11 in Honolulu. With a 11-hour time difference, travelers should plan for significant jet lag. It typically takes one day per hour of time difference to fully adjust.

There is a significant elevation difference of 3,347 feet between the two airports. Daniel K Inouye International Airport sits lower than Bouar Airport.

The return flight from Honolulu (HNL) to Bouar (BOP) follows a heading of 14° (north northeast).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
